Why System Upgrades Matter
Outdated systems can become liabilities. They may lead to:
-
Security vulnerabilities
-
Performance issues
-
Compatibility problems with new technologies
Regular system upgrades help eliminate these risks and ensure smooth, reliable operations.
Benefits of Upgrading Your Systems
1. Enhanced Performance
Upgrades improve processing speed, functionality, and responsiveness.
2. Improved Security
Newer systems come with updated security protocols, helping protect against cyber threats.
3. Better User Experience
Modern interfaces and tools improve usability, increasing productivity and efficiency.
4. Compatibility with New Technology
Staying current ensures systems can integrate with the latest tools and platforms.
